Shop Talk from the Pros at VehicleShopNews.com
Nederland · Vehicle Shop News
- Nieuws
- Vrije tijd
- Automobiel
- Zakelijk nieuws
Catch the latest from your friends at Vehicle Shop News. We've got it all!
AutosCommercial transportationShop Stuff!AINewsmakers, trends and more!